Recipe for Meatless Harira

AuthorCategoryDifficultyBeginner

Harira, a thick and bright red soup, traditionally served during Ramadan, is enjoyable to savor with family or friends throughout the winter!

Yields4 Servings
Prep Time15 minsCook Time30 minsTotal Time45 mins
Ingredients
 150 Chickpea
 800 Crushed tomatoes
 1 Celery
 1 Coriander
 1 Ginger
 1 Saffron
 1 Spice blend
 1 Tomato paste
 1 Water
 Salt
 Pepper
 1 Onion
 Olive oil
Directions
1

The day before, soak the chickpeas in water.

2

On the same day, finely chop the onion, cilantro, and celery.

3

In a pot, cook the onion with olive oil.

4

Add the celery, chickpeas, crushed tomatoes, spices, salt, and pepper. Add 1 liter of water and let simmer for about 1 hour.

5

To finish, serve hot sprinkled with chopped coriander.
